INTERNAL MEMO — Tollivant Appliances
To: Sales Leads
Re: Warranty-cost overrun

Warranty claims on the BreezeMark dehumidifier line ran 34% over budget last quarter, driven by a compressor fault in early production batches. Replacement units are absorbing margin on affected accounts. Until the revised unit ships, avoid extended-warranty upsells on BreezeMark and steer bundle offers toward the AiraPure range instead. How we intend to manage the product line going forward is set out in the confidential note below.

confidential, kahog-bawif: The northern region missed its Pramir quota by 20.0 percent last quarter. Casaxek Freight plans to lower the Fraion list price by 41.5 percent in December. The finance team signed off on a budget of $236.4 million for Project Druius. The renewal with Fenysix Partners closes at $91.3 million a year, 2.1 percent below the last contract.

// CATALOGUE_IMPORT_MAX_RECORD_BYTES
//
// Security note: this constant caps the size of a single record accepted
// by the Bindery catalogue importer. Records arrive from untrusted branch
// exports, so the cap bounds parser memory and blocks zip-bomb-style
// payloads. Raising it requires sign-off from the ingest owners. The
// fuzzing run that validated this limit is identified by the token below.

build token for tajeg-bajep: htk14_409ba9df6b8acb

**Q: Why did my request get a 429 from the Tollgate gateway?**

Tollgate enforces per-service token buckets: 200 requests/minute default, bursts up to 50. Limits are keyed on the calling service identity, not IP. If you're reviewing code that retries on 429, check it honors the Retry-After header and backs off exponentially — hammering the gateway triggers a temporary ban. Custom limits require a quota entry in the gateway config repo, approved by the platform team. For quota increases or disputes, email the gateway owners at the address below.

escalation mailbox, fahaf-bajep: druael@lumiccorp.internal